Founded in 2001, Barbarian provides end-to-end marketing services to help brands navigate a world where the internet has become the central and driving force for culture and commerce. Over the years, the agency has created work for clients like Samsung, GE, IBM and L'Oreal.
Barbarian management will give attendees an interactive tour of their space and share some of the agency's favorite work from recent years.

Chermayeff Geismar & Haviv
|
Creators of many of the world’s most iconic and enduring brands, Chermayeff & Geismar & Haviv is an independent New York-based graphic design firm specializing in the development of trademarks and identity programs. The firm is responsible for logos such as Mobil Oil, Chase Bank, NBC, Barneys NY, Showtime, National Geographic, and most recently, the US Open.
CGH principals will welcome you into their office to share some of their favorite projects from over the years. Afterwards, you’ll be able to ask any questions you may have about the work and/or life at the firm.
